Pierre-Henri Dutron

Pierre-Henri Dutron came to composition from the stage, and to Mozart from the manuscript.
A baroque violinist by training, he opened Mozart’s autograph score in 2011 and set aside
every completion written since.

His version of the Requiem was premiered at the Philharmonie de Paris in 2016 under René
Jacobs, and recorded for Harmonia Mundi. It has since been performed more than sixty times
across Europe, most recently by Sakari Oramo and the BBC Symphony Orchestra.

His own music includes a Mass in A minor, first performed in 2024. He is at work on a violin
concerto, and on a second version of the Requiem that leaves Süßmayr behind entirely.
